Fiscal criteria are of specific worry to people today searching for grey divorce. Both of those partners probably invested a substantial total into their relationship, amassing assets which may be challenging or unachievable to replace; retirement accounts frequently continue to be frozen devoid of with the ability to make new contributions; and also acquiring alternate resources of income and revising budgets to account for these situations.

Healthcare coverage is additionally a problem; generally just one wife or husband will keep on being on their own previous lover's approach until retirement or age sixty five is arrived at, at which issue Medicare should be switched onto as well as possibly supplement insurance coverage programs. Financially, grey divorce is often In particular intricate. Couples usually possess various belongings they need to divide amongst themselves, which include retirement price savings, real estate property property and investment decision accounts. Spousal maintenance payments could also pose major financial strain on a person partner; So it's important that any selections concerning settlement take into consideration its very long-phrase ramifications prior to making choices.

Grey divorce can have an psychological toll, together with fiscal. By way of example, it could change relationships with Grownup young children who might no more assistance their fathers as conveniently; Moreover it could lead to friendship losses and strain interactions with prolonged loved ones.
